How much does it cost to rent an apartment in West Tawakoni?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
West Tawakoni Studio Apartments | $1,242 | $900 | $2,032 |
West Tawakoni 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,603 | $811 | $5,411 |
West Tawakoni 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,868 | $925 | $5,845 |
West Tawakoni 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,275 | $995 | $8,762 |
West Tawakoni 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,087 | $2,125 | $4,839 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Gated West Tawakoni Apartments
What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in West Tawakoni?
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in West Tawakoni is at Parc at Windmill Farms listed at $1,125.
How much is the average rent for a Gated West Tawakoni Apartment?
The average rent for a Gated Apartment in West Tawakoni is $1,647.
What is the largest Gated West Tawakoni Apartment for rent?
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in West Tawakoni is a 1,365 square feet unit starting from $1,125 at Parc at Windmill Farms.
What is the average size for West Tawakoni Gated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Gated rental in West Tawakoni is currently at 798 sq ft.
